Output 0645d3886cd3a646ce9726f25453a4ab25e6b52b4f0187256078a17d30621179:0

value
34308489
script pubkey
OP_0 OP_PUSHBYTES_20 5711bc6c85122f8919f7517c6ba2d7aa68f8940c
address
bc1q2ugmcmy9zghcjx0h297xhgkh4f5039qvq0mnya
transaction
0645d3886cd3a646ce9726f25453a4ab25e6b52b4f0187256078a17d30621179
confirmations
359108
spent
true